SIC classification
SIC 96020 — Hairdressing and other beauty treatment
Includes
hair washing, trimming and cutting, setting, dyeing, tinting, waving, straightening and similar activities for men and women, shaving and beard trimming, facial massage, manicure and pedicure, make-up etc.
Excludes
manufacture of wigs, see ##32.99
